summaryrefslogtreecommitdiff
path: root/combinator_test.go
diff options
context:
space:
mode:
Diffstat (limited to 'combinator_test.go')
-rw-r--r--combinator_test.go6
1 files changed, 3 insertions, 3 deletions
diff --git a/combinator_test.go b/combinator_test.go
index acf0e84..9dbf8e5 100644
--- a/combinator_test.go
+++ b/combinator_test.go
@@ -164,19 +164,19 @@ func TestBind(t *testing.T) {
func TestCut(t *testing.T) {
t.Run("test any", func(t *testing.T) {
- _, ps := runParser("var world", Any(Seq("var", Cut, "hello"), "var world"))
+ _, ps := runParser("var world", Any(Seq("var", Cut(), "hello"), "var world"))
require.Equal(t, "offset 4: expected hello", ps.Error.Error())
require.Equal(t, 0, ps.Pos)
})
t.Run("test many", func(t *testing.T) {
- _, ps := runParser("hello <world", Many(Any(Seq("<", Cut, Chars("a-z"), ">"), Chars("a-z"))))
+ _, ps := runParser("hello <world", Many(Any(Seq("<", Cut(), Chars("a-z"), ">"), Chars("a-z"))))
require.Equal(t, "offset 12: expected >", ps.Error.Error())
require.Equal(t, 0, ps.Pos)
})
t.Run("test maybe", func(t *testing.T) {
- _, ps := runParser("var", Maybe(Seq("var", Cut, "hello")))
+ _, ps := runParser("var", Maybe(Seq("var", Cut(), "hello")))
require.Equal(t, "offset 3: expected hello", ps.Error.Error())
require.Equal(t, 0, ps.Pos)
})